XtVaCreateArgsList(3)						   XT FUNCTIONS 					     XtVaCreateArgsList(3)

NAME
XtVaCreateArgsList - dynamically allocate a varargs list
SYNTAX
XtVarArgsList XtVaCreateArgsList(XtPointer unused, ...);
ARGUMENTS
unused Must be specified as NULL. ... Specifies a variable parameter list of resource name and value pairs.
DESCRIPTION
The XtVaCreateArgsList function allocates memory and copies its arguments into a single list pointer, which may be used with XtVaNest- edList. The end of both lists is identified by a name entry containing NULL. Any entries of type XtVaTypedArg are copied as specified without applying conversions. Data passed by reference (including Strings) are not copied, only the pointers themselves; the caller must ensure that the data remain valid for the lifetime of the created varargs list. The list should be freed using XtFree when no longer needed.
